Maintaining and Replacing the Oxygen Sensor on Your 2018 Ford Transit

The 2018 Ford Transit is a popular choice for both commercial and personal use, offering reliability and versatility. An essential component of this vehicle's performance and efficiency is the oxygen sensor. This sensor plays a key role in monitoring the oxygen levels in the exhaust gases as they exit the engine. By doing so, it provides feedback to the engine's computer, allowing it to adjust the air-fuel mixture for optimal combustion. Keeping your oxygen sensor in good condition is crucial for maintaining fuel efficiency, reducing emissions, and ensuring the overall health of your vehicle's engine.

When it comes to the replacement or maintenance of your oxygen sensor, there are several points you should consider:

  1. The lifespan of an oxygen sensor: Generally, an oxygen sensor should last between 60,000 and 100,000 kilometres. However, this can vary depending on factors such as driving conditions, the quality of fuel used, and how well the vehicle is maintained.
  2. Symptoms of a failing oxygen sensor: Signs that your oxygen sensor may be malfunctioning include a noticeable drop in fuel efficiency, a rough idle, engine misfires, and increased exhaust emissions. Additionally, you might see the check engine light illuminated on your dashboard.
  3. The importance of timely replacement: Driving with a faulty oxygen sensor can lead to decreased engine performance and increased fuel consumption. In addition to these issues, it can also cause damage to the catalytic converter, which is a much more costly component to replace.

When replacing your oxygen sensor, it's important to follow some practical guidelines:

  • Choose the right sensor: The 2018 Ford Transit will have several oxygen sensors located at different points in the exhaust system. Make sure you are replacing the correct one. It's wise to check your vehicle's manual or consult with a professional mechanic to ensure you're purchasing the right part.
  • Professional vs DIY: Replacing an oxygen sensor can often be a straightforward task for those with a bit of mechanical knowledge. However, if you're uncertain or not experienced in vehicle maintenance, it's best to take your van to a professional to avoid potential damage.
  • Use the correct tools: If you decide to replace the oxygen sensor yourself, make sure you have the right tools on hand. An oxygen sensor socket or a wrench specifically designed for oxygen sensors will be necessary to avoid rounding off the sensor and making it difficult to remove.
  • Remember to disconnect the battery: Before you begin, it's essential to disconnect your vehicle's battery to prevent any electrical shorts or shocks. This step is often overlooked in many DIY projects but is crucial for safety.

Once you've replaced the oxygen sensor, there are a few additional considerations:

  • Resetting the check engine light: After replacing the sensor, you'll likely need to reset your vehicle's computer to turn off the check engine light. This can typically be done by using an OBD-II scanner, or the light may turn off by itself after you've driven the vehicle for a short period.
  • Monitoring performance: After installation, keep an eye on your vehicle's performance. Fuel efficiency and engine responsiveness should improve noticeably. If problems persist, there may be other underlying issues that need to be addressed.
  • Regular maintenance: To extend the life of your new oxygen sensor, it's important to keep up with regular vehicle maintenance such as oil changes and using high-quality fuel. Ensuring that your engine is running smoothly will reduce the likelihood of sensor fouling or failure.
